Dolores “Dee” Nielsen (nee Morse), 76, of Johnsburg, passed away Friday, August 7, 2020, at JourneyCare Hospice in Barrington, IL following a courageous battle with pancreatic cancer. She was born October 28, 1943, in Melrose Park, IL, to the late Harland and Dorothy (nee Spearing) Morse.
Dee grew up in Fox Lake and was a graduate of Grant Community High School. She went on to own her own commercial and residential cleaning service, Dee-tailed Cleaning.
Dee was a wonderful hostess whose home was the-place-to-be for picnics, parties, and family gatherings. She enjoyed decorating for the holidays, golfing, and gardening. Most of all, she loved spending time with her family.
